WebHighbush blueberries are the most popular kind for home gardens because they are good-looking, low-care, and produce the largest amount of berries. Each highbush blueberry plant should be spaced 5 to 6 feet apart in full sun to partial shade. If, however, you’d like to create a hedge out of your bushes, only space them 3 feet apart. Highbush. WebMay 14, 2024 · Blueberries absorb nutrients through their shallow root system, so if you’re watering through a drip line, a liquid fertilizer incorporated into your irrigation system will work. This is referred to as fertigation. Drip lines are a very popular way to water plants that need moisture on either a consistent or timed basis.
